2024移动端SEO代码优化:提升加载速度的5个技巧

速达网络 SEO优化 3

​一、代码压缩与合并:让页面“瘦身”提速​

​为什么压缩代码能提升SEO?​
移动端用户对加载速度的敏感度远超PC端,​​精简代码文件是降低首屏加载时间的基础​​。通过工具如Terser、CSSNano压缩JavaScript和CSS文件,可去除空格、注释及冗余字符,使代码体积减少30%-50%。例如,将多个JS文件合并为单一请求,可减少HTTP连接次数,避免浏览器因频繁请求而延迟渲染。

2024移动端SEO代码优化:提升加载速度的5个技巧-第1张图片

​实战技巧:​

  • 使用Webpack或Gulp自动化压缩流程,集成UglifyJS等插件
  • ​关键CSS内联​​:将首屏渲染所需样式直接嵌入HTML,避免阻塞
  • 启用Gzip/Brotli压缩,进一步缩小传输体积

​二、图片优化:平衡视觉与性能的核心策略​

​图片加载慢怎么办?​
移动端页面中,图片常占据60%以上的流量消耗。​​采用WebP格式替代JPEG/PNG​​,可在保证清晰度的前提下减少30%-70%文件大小。结合懒加载技术,仅当图片进入可视区域时触发加载,首屏加载时间可缩短40%以上。

​优化方案:​

  • ​响应式图片标签​​:通过srcset属性适配不同屏幕分辨率
  • ​CDN分发​​:借助全球节点加速图片传输,降低延迟
  • 使用TinyPNG或Squoosh压缩图片,避免肉眼可见的质量损失

​三、延迟加载非关键资源:释放主线程压力​

​如何避免JS阻塞页面渲染?​
移动端浏览器的主线程处理能力有限,​​异步加载非核心JS文件是提升交互速度的关键​​。通过asyncdefer属性控制脚本执行时机,例如将数据分析代码延迟到页面渲染完成后加载。

​执行策略:​

  • ​按需加载第三方库​​:如仅在用户点击时引入地图插件
  • ​拆分代码模块​​:利用Webpack的代码分割功能(Code Splitting)
  • ​预加载关键资源​​:通过提前获取字体或首屏图片

​四、CDN加速与缓存策略:打造“秒开”体验​

​CDN如何影响SEO排名?​
百度等搜索引擎将“首屏时间”纳入排名算法,而​​CDN通过就近分发静态资源,可将全球用户的平均加载速度提升50%​​以上。同时,配置Cache-Control头部(如max-age=31536000)让浏览器缓存CSS/JS文件,重复访问时无需重新下载。

​进阶操作:​

  • ​边缘计算优化​​:在CDN节点执行部分逻辑(如A/B测试)
  • ​Service Worker离线缓存​​:预存核心资源,支持弱网环境访问
  • 定期更新版本号(如`style.css?v=2024),强制刷新长期缓存文件

​五、移动端专属适配:触控优先的设计逻辑​

​触控交互如何影响SEO?​
谷歌的移动友好性测试(Mobile-Friendly Test)明确要求按钮尺寸、间距符合触控操作标准。​​优化点击热区(建议不小于48×48像素)​​,可降低误触率并提升页面停留时间,间接提高排名。

​技术细节:​

  • ​禁用缩放​​:通过锁定视口,避免布局错乱
  • ​减少重排(Reflow)​​:使用transform替代top/left位移,降低渲染消耗
  • ​优先加载折叠区内容​​:通过Intersection Observer API动态加载下方模块

​个人观点:速度是用户体验的第一道门槛​

2024年的移动端SEO战场,代码优化已从“加分项”变为“生死线”。数据显示,​​页面加载时间超过3秒,53%的用户会直接离开​​,而搜索引擎更倾向于推荐“瞬间响应”的站点。建议开发者每月使用Lighthouse或PageSpeed Insights检测性能,针对瓶颈迭代优化——毕竟,用户和爬虫都不会等待一个迟到的页面。

标签: 加载 优化 提升